新聞中心
在PHPCMS中配置HTTPS,需要完成以下步驟:

創(chuàng)新互聯(lián)是一家以網(wǎng)絡(luò)技術(shù)公司,為中小企業(yè)提供網(wǎng)站維護(hù)、網(wǎng)站制作、成都網(wǎng)站設(shè)計(jì)、網(wǎng)站備案、服務(wù)器租用、域名注冊(cè)、軟件開發(fā)、成都小程序開發(fā)等企業(yè)互聯(lián)網(wǎng)相關(guān)業(yè)務(wù),是一家有著豐富的互聯(lián)網(wǎng)運(yùn)營(yíng)推廣經(jīng)驗(yàn)的科技公司,有著多年的網(wǎng)站建站經(jīng)驗(yàn),致力于幫助中小企業(yè)在互聯(lián)網(wǎng)讓打出自已的品牌和口碑,讓企業(yè)在互聯(lián)網(wǎng)上打開一個(gè)面向全國乃至全球的業(yè)務(wù)窗口:建站咨詢電話:13518219792
1、獲取SSL證書
2、安裝SSL證書
3、修改PHPCMS配置文件
4、強(qiáng)制使用HTTPS
1. 獲取SSL證書
要啟用HTTPS,首先需要一個(gè)SSL證書,可以從證書頒發(fā)機(jī)構(gòu)(CA)購買,或者使用免費(fèi)的Let’s Encrypt證書。
2. 安裝SSL證書
將獲得的SSL證書安裝到服務(wù)器上,具體安裝方法取決于服務(wù)器類型和操作系統(tǒng),在Apache服務(wù)器上,可以將證書文件放在/etc/ssl/certs/目錄下,并在httpd.conf文件中指定證書路徑。
3. 修改PHPCMS配置文件
編輯PHPCMS的配置文件,通常位于/phpcms/config/config.inc.php,找到以下配置項(xiàng):
$cfg_db_host = 'localhost'; $cfg_db_user = 'root'; $cfg_db_password = ''; $cfg_db_name = 'phpcms'; $cfg_cookie_domain = ''; $cfg_db_charset = 'utf8'; $cfg_web_url = 'http://www.example.com';
將$cfg_web_url的值從http更改為https,并確保域名與SSL證書匹配。
$cfg_web_url = 'https://www.example.com';
4. 強(qiáng)制使用HTTPS
為了確保網(wǎng)站始終通過HTTPS訪問,可以在PHPCMS的入口文件(通常是/phpcms/index.php)中添加以下代碼:
if ($_SERVER['HTTPS'] != 'on') {
header('Location: https://' . $_SERVER['HTTP_HOST'] . $_SERVER['REQUEST_URI']);
exit;
}
這段代碼會(huì)檢查當(dāng)前請(qǐng)求是否使用了HTTPS,如果沒有,則將其重定向到相應(yīng)的HTTPS URL。
完成以上步驟后,PHPCMS應(yīng)該已經(jīng)成功配置了HTTPS。
網(wǎng)頁題目:PHPCMS怎么配置https?
當(dāng)前路徑:http://m.5511xx.com/article/cdjgosg.html


咨詢
建站咨詢
